AN ORDINANCE GRANTING
A REQUEST TO REZONE FROM "A/OS"- AGRICULTURAL OPEN SPACE
TO "C-1" - COMMERCIAL -1 FOR A 3.6500 +/- ACRE TRACT, WHICH
IS LOCATED AT STATE HIGHWAY 71 - WEST OUT OF THE NANCY BLAKEY A 98
SURVEY, IN BASTROP COUNTY, TEXAS AND ESTABLISHING AN EFFECTIVE DATE.
WHEREAS, Jane Wright of Bastrop, Texas, as the authorized
representative of Wright Distributing Company, Inc. (hereinafter referred
to as "Applicant") submitted a request to rezone, from zoning
designation "A/OS" Agricultural Open Space to zoning designation
"C-1" - Commercial - 1, a 3.6500 +/- acre tract of land
located at State Highway 71 - West out of the Nancy Blakey A 98 Survey
in Bastrop County, Texas (hereinafter referred to as "the Property"
and more particularly described in the survey accompanying the application);
and
WHEREAS,
the intended use of the Property is a distribution center; and
WHEREAS,
pursuant to Section 10.4 of the City's Zoning Ordinance, notice of
the rezoning request was given to all property owners located within
two hundred feet of the Property, and the Planning and Zoning Commission
of the City of Bastrop held a public hearing on the Applicant's rezoning
request on September 30, 2004; and
WHEREAS,
after notice and hearing, the Planning and Zoning Commission has recommended
approval of the Applicant's request for rezoning; and
WHEREAS,
pursuant to Section 10.4 of the City's Zoning Ordinance, notice of
the rezoning request was given as required by the ordinance, and the
City Council of the City of Bastrop held a public hearing on the Applicant's
rezoning request on October 12, 2004 to consider the request; and
WHEREAS,
City Council finds that it is in the public interest to approve the
Applicant's rezoning request.
NOW TH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Y
OF BASTROP THAT:
Part 1: The tract
owned by Wright Distributing Company, Inc., said Property being more
particularly described as a 3.6500 +/- acre tract of land located
at State Highway 71-West out of the Nancy Blakey A 98 Survey in Bastrop
County, Texas is hereby rezoned to "C-1" Commercial-1.
Part 2: This ordinance
shall take effect upon passage and in accordance with the laws of
the State of Texas.
READ and APPROVED on First Reading on the 12th day of October 2004.
READ and ADOPTED on Second Reading on the 9th day of November 2004.
